opencl: flush profiling batch at shutdown for incomplete batches (#25016)

This commit is contained in:
shaofeiqi 2026-06-25 18:48:24 -07:00 committed by GitHub
parent beac5309f1
commit 5c7c22c3e1
No known key found for this signature in database
GPG Key ID: B5690EEEBB952194

View File

@ -850,6 +850,7 @@ struct ggml_backend_opencl_context {
ref_count--;
if (ref_count == 0) {
#ifdef GGML_OPENCL_PROFILING
flush_profiling_batch();
write_profiling_info();
profiling_results.clear();
#endif